什么是软件语言编程

fiy 其他 3

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    软件语言编程是指通过使用特定的编程语言来创建、编写和运行计算机软件的过程。编程语言是一种人与计算机交流的工具,它定义了一组规则和命令,用于描述任务的步骤和逻辑。通过使用编程语言,开发人员可以编写代码来实现特定的功能和任务。

    编程语言可以分为低级语言和高级语言。低级语言如汇编语言,直接与计算机硬件进行交互,具有较高的性能和灵活性,但编写起来较为困难。高级语言如C、Java、Python等,抽象程度较高,更接近人类语言,使开发者能够更快速、方便地编写代码,并且具有较好的可读性和可维护性。

    在软件语言编程中,首先需要选择适合项目需求的编程语言。不同的编程语言适用于不同的场景和应用,例如C语言适用于系统级开发,Java适用于跨平台应用,Python适用于数据分析和机器学习等。选择合适的编程语言可以提高开发效率和软件质量。

    接下来,在编程中,需要了解所选编程语言的语法、规范和库函数等,这可以通过学习相关的文档、教程和示例来进行。掌握编程语言的基础知识是编写代码的基础,包括变量、数据类型、控制流、函数、类等。

    然后,开发人员应根据项目需求和设计来分析问题,设计算法和数据结构,并将其转化为具体的编程逻辑和代码实现。编程是将抽象的思想和概念转化为计算机可以理解和执行的指令的过程。在编程过程中,需要运用逻辑和算法思维来解决问题,确保代码的正确性和效率。

    编写完代码后,需要进行编译、调试和测试。编译将代码转化为计算机可以执行的机器代码,调试是通过调试器来查找和修复代码中的错误,而测试是验证代码的功能和正确性。

    最后,将编写好的代码部署到目标环境中,并进行运行和维护。在软件开发过程中,还可能会涉及版本控制、团队协作、性能优化等方面的工作。

    总之,软件语言编程是将需求转化为计算机可以执行的指令的过程,需要选择适合的编程语言、学习语言知识、分析问题、设计算法、编写代码、编译调试、测试和部署等步骤,以实现软件的功能和目标。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    软件语言编程是指使用一种特定的计算机语言,来编写、开发和实现软件应用程序的过程。软件语言编程可以简单理解为使用特定的语言来告诉计算机执行特定的任务和功能。

    以下是软件语言编程的一些重要概念和要点:

    1. 编程语言类型:现代编程语言可以分为多种类型,包括低级语言(如汇编语言)、高级语言(如C、C++、Java、Python等)、脚本语言(如JavaScript、Ruby等)等。每种编程语言都有特定的语法、结构和规则用于编写代码。

    2. 语法和语义:每种编程语言都有自己的语法规则,用于定义代码的结构和格式。语义是指代码的意义和功能,即代码执行的具体操作。程序员需要遵循编程语言的语法规则,以确保代码的正确性和可读性。

    3. 编程范式:不同的编程语言支持不同的编程范式,如面向过程编程、面向对象编程、函数式编程等。编程范式是指一种编程方法论和思维方式,用于解决不同的问题和任务。

    4. 开发工具和环境:为了编写和运行代码,程序员需要使用特定的开发工具和环境。这些工具和环境可以提供代码编辑、调试、编译、运行和测试等功能,以提高开发效率和代码质量。常见的开发工具和环境包括集成开发环境(IDE)、文本编辑器、编译器、调试器等。

    5. 应用领域和应用程序:软件语言编程可以应用于各个领域,包括操作系统、网络通信、数据库管理、嵌入式系统、人工智能、游戏开发等。程序员可以根据特定的需求和目标,使用合适的编程语言来开发相应的应用程序。

    总结起来,软件语言编程是指使用特定的编程语言来编写、开发和实现软件应用程序的过程。它涉及到编程语言的选择、语法和语义的理解、编程范式的应用、开发工具和环境的使用等。通过软件语言编程,程序员可以将抽象的思想和需求转化为具体的代码,实现计算机的功能和任务。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    软件语言编程是指使用特定的编程语言来创建、开发和实现计算机程序的过程。编程语言是一种人与计算机交互的媒介,通过编程语言可以告诉计算机执行特定的任务和操作。不同的编程语言有不同的语法和规则,开发人员可以根据自己的需求选择合适的编程语言进行开发。

    编程语言可分为低级语言和高级语言两大类。低级语言是与计算机硬件密切关联的语言,例如机器语言和汇编语言,使用低级语言编程更接近计算机底层,可直接操作计算机的硬件。然而,由于低级语言的编写难度较大,且依赖于具体的硬件平台,因此逐渐被高级语言所取代。

    高级语言是相对于低级语言而言的,它与计算机硬件无关,使用更符合人类思维习惯的语法和特性。高级语言可以分为面向过程的编程语言和面向对象的编程语言。常见的高级编程语言有C、C++、Java、Python、Ruby、JavaScript等。

    以下是使用高级语言进行软件语言编程的一般流程:

    1. 确定编程目标:首先需要明确编程的目标和需求,确定程序需要实现的功能和特性。

    2. 选择适合的编程语言:根据编程目标和自己的编程经验,选择合适的编程语言进行开发。

    3. 编写代码:根据编程语言的语法和规则,编写代码来实现所需功能。根据编程任务的复杂程度,可能需要设计算法、数据结构和类等。

    4. 调试和测试:编写完代码后,需要对代码进行调试和测试,确保程序可以正常运行,并对可能出现的错误进行修正。

    5. 编译或解释:根据不同的编程语言和开发环境,将编写的源代码编译或解释成计算机可以执行的机器代码。

    6. 运行程序:将编译或解释后的程序运行,通过与用户交互或与其他软件系统交互,实现所需的功能。

    7. 优化和维护:在程序运行过程中,可以根据需要对程序进行优化,提高程序的性能和效率。同时,还需要进行程序的维护和更新,修复已知的问题和添加新的功能。

    总之,软件语言编程是一项需要技术和逻辑思维的工作,开发人员需要掌握编程语言的语法和特性,理解问题领域的需求,同时具备良好的逻辑思维和问题解决能力,以实现高质量的软件开发。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部